Output 99bc215942b04b9125cd0aa77ef2a73f627e4962ffb921d1accbe4e5452e3530:0

value
52220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ae664cc01091e7f82e7cd1fc3e82bf55db3a6e79 OP_EQUAL
address
3HbA3qX7iWtpsjuSEugAN9MoD6M2Qghd5X
transaction
99bc215942b04b9125cd0aa77ef2a73f627e4962ffb921d1accbe4e5452e3530
confirmations
43672
spent
true